Hunter x Hunter is a Japanese manga arrangement composed and represented by Yoshihiro Togashi. It has been serialized in Weekly Shōnen Jump magazine since March 16, 1998, in spite of the fact that the manga has as often as possible gone on expanded breaks since 2006. As of October 2018, 380 chapters have been gathered into 36 volumes by Shueisha.
Hunter x Hunter has been an immense basic and money related achievement and has turned out to be one of Shueisha’s top-rated manga arrangements, having sold 72 million duplicates in Japan alone starting in 2018.
